What are Dental Crowns, and What Do They Do?

If you have a tooth that is damaged, decayed, or otherwise in need of restoration, a crown shelters it and restores it functionally and aesthetically. Crowns can also improve the appearance of a tooth that is stained or discolored.

What is the Process of Getting a Dental Crown?

Getting a dental crown typically takes place over two dental visits. During the first visit, we will prepare your tooth for the crown. The preparation involves removing any decay or damage and shaping the tooth to make room for the crown. We will take an impression of your tooth and use this to create your custom crown. A temporary crown will be placed over your tooth, and you will be asked to return for a second appointment in about two weeks.
At the second appointment, we will remove your temporary crown and check your new crown for fit. Once we determine that the crown fits properly, we will cement it into place.

How Long Do Dental Crowns Last?

When properly cared for, dental crowns can last for many years. However, it is essential to note that crowns are not permanent and may eventually need to be replaced. Be sure to follow our instructions on caring for your crowns, and schedule regular dental checkups to ensure that your crowns are in good condition.

How to care for dental crowns:

  • Brush at least twice a day with toothpaste
  • Floss at least once a day
  • Avoid chewing hard foods
  • Avoid biting your nails
  • Wear a mouthguard if you play sports

 

How Much Do Dental Crowns Cost?

The cost of dental crowns varies depending on the material used and the complexity of your procedure. Porcelain crowns are typically more expensive than gold crowns, but they offer a more natural appearance.
